TīmeklisThe Lambert W function W (x) is a set of solutions of the equation x = W (x)eW (x). Solve this equation. As already mentioned by others, & is a logical AND operator and && is a short-circuit AND operator. They differ in how the operands are evaluated as well as whether or not they operate on arrays or scalars: & (AND operator) and (OR operator) can operate on arrays in an element-wise fashion. && and are short …
